The court-martial environment at Moody Air Force Base involves rigorous procedures and command-driven processes that can initiate quickly once an allegation arises. Service members may face serious charges commonly litigated in military courts, including Article 120 sexual assault allegations and other offenses prosecuted at the general or special court-martial level. Courts-martial are command-controlled felony proceedings with rapid escalation timelines, and they carry consequences that may affect a service member’s liberty, rank, benefits, and career.
Effective defense requires early legal intervention before statements are made to investigators or before charges are preferred. Trial-focused representation includes preparation for Article 32 preliminary hearings, detailed motions practice, strategic panel selection, and full trial litigation. Defense counsel must be prepared to engage with military investigative agencies such as CID, NCIS, OSI, or CGIS and address the government’s evidence from the outset.
